The American College of Surgeons Geriatric Surgery Verification Implementation Course

The American College of Surgeons (ACS) has launched a new Geriatric Surgery Verification (GSV) Implementation Course to guide hospitals participating in the GSV Program as they prepare for verification. Join the GSV as a commitment level or higher and get access to this self-paced course.

Composed of 10 self-paced modules grouped together by a focused learning objective, the course is intended to guide hospitals step-by-step through the process of implementing GSV standards, which were developed by a coalition of stakeholders and focus on what matters most to older adults. Participants will find valuable resources such as a gap analysis, best practices, and real-time examples to guide standards implementation.
